Prostate-specific dietary supplements should not be taken during radiation therapy treatments because they have been shown to increase the radiosensitivity of normal prostate cell lines, leading to normal tissue complications, according to a study in the March issue of the International Journal of Radiation Oncology*Biology*Physics, the official journal of the American Society for Radiation Oncology.
A team of international scientists has recently identified a distinct set of proinflammatory mediators and metabolites associated with the fatal consequences of severe acute respiratory syndrome coronavirus 2 (SARS-CoV-2) infection. Moreover, they have established a link between gut microbiome alteration and hyper-inflammatory response in patients with severe COVID-19. The study is currently available on the bioRxiv* preprint server.
